Following the unfortunate - but fully understandable - news that there will not be a 2026 edition of the S-Club Tour by Fasttrack Tours I have decided to revisit a previous tour. Namely, 2018's Chasing the Dragon around Wales.
Now, this tour was shorter than normal as it was the first year FTT offered the combined Euro Tour taking in the Classic GP at Monaco and Spa Classic so Ian was busy busy. This shorter than normal arrangement included a lunch time starting and finishing points.
So, I set out for you the S-Crub Tribute Tour 2026 Part 1 "Chasing the Gecko". You are free to copy this as tribute or not.
Serious bit first - I am not offering this as a package or expecting payments of any form. The following is purely informative.
Day Zero;
The stating point for the 'official' route is Ross-on-Wye. I don't live in Ross-on-Wye, so have booked into the Cwrt Bleddyn Hotel and Spa near Usk. This means I can drive over from London, visit Cwm Carn Forest to show Gecko where Baba used to ride and finally drive the Forest Drive.
Day One;
Appears to be a few options for cross country routes to the starting point in Ross-on-Wye. I'll follow the route from Ross-on-Wye to Swansea and staying in The Dragon Hotel in Swansea. Parking needs to be pre-booked.
Day Two;
Heading off and following the offical route until we get to Coed-y-Brenin where I get a chance to show Gecko some more riding and enjoy some nice cake in the visitor centre. From here, following the route via Portmeirion up to Lanberis. This is the finishing point of the official route. I am, however going to carry on North and back down to stay at the Golden Fleece Inn at Porthmadog.
I believe there are some below ground Hobbit Houses with llamas in the area you can stay at but I had already booked the Fleece
Halfway through the tour so a moment of reflection and rememberance will be held.
Day Three;
This was a half day originally zig zagging westward heading for a group lunch in Oswestry to complete the Tour. Instead of this, we are going to head up to Anglesey and do a loop of the coastal road(s) including trying to find the milkshake vending machine. There also appears to be a large number of castles along this loop. Then heading down to Lanberis around lunchtime to pick up the fional leg of the original route. Staying the final night at the Lion Quays Resort in Oswestry.
Day Four;
Heading back to London (following a morning swim) with a stop off at Caffeine and Machine, The Hill in Warwickshire for some food and to have a nose around any interesting cars. No great rush and there is a Thirsty Thursday event on from 5pm.
I didn't do the Tour in 2018 so it'll be new to me.
Dates? Well, I'm heading out of London on Sunday the 29th of March and returning on Thursday the 2nd April.
